Output 2964b766c49f9131446b9b45b249dc46e3e7cfd0d6acd66a388a4ea1a7714ee0:1

value
25024328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ba5b947b894f889b382417d9615a0a8edb3fd99 OP_EQUAL
address
378QKYqopGzaAuKRgsCsFk3GZHx932DVe8
transaction
2964b766c49f9131446b9b45b249dc46e3e7cfd0d6acd66a388a4ea1a7714ee0
spent
true